Key Functions

9 Key Functions

9.1 Description of the key functions

The keys can have different functions depending on the

status  –  normal  operation  or  print  settings  menu.  The

time for which the button is held down is also an issue.

FEED / ENTER (1)

Through  this  key,  the  printer  can  be  reactivated  from
sleep mode, and the paper can be transported forward.
When the feed key is pressed, the printer will first feed
one line of the set font. If the key is held down for more
than 2 seconds, it will feed continuously.

Self Test 

With this, the printer functions can be tested through a
printout. To start the self test the FEED Button {FEED}
(1) has to be held down for more than 3 seconds when
waking up the printer out of the Power OFF mode. The
interfaces won't be tested in this case. Software version
and character set will be printed out. For OEM special
printouts  can  be  activated  during  this  operation  self
test.

OFF / NEXT Taste (3)

By  holding  down  the  OFF/NEXT  key  for  more  than    3
seconds  during  operation,  the  processing  of  batch  file
T2 is initiated. In µ-P flash, the command for power-off
(after  1  second)  is  filed  in  batch  file  T2.  This  way,  this
key  is  programmed  as  an  OFF  button  for  the  printer
(controller with power-off mode).
